When Multiple Parties Can Be At-Fault
When a negligent driver causes a collision, injured parties can seek compensation for their losses. While the driver is the most obvious defendant, they might not be the only possible one.
The trucking industry is a complex corporate structure. Many different people and organizations are responsible for putting a truck on the road. As such, multiple parties could share liability for the accident. Examples include:
- The truck driver
- Trucking companies
- Maintenance companies
- Cargo loaders
- Truck and parts manufacturers
We will need to prove that one or more parties were negligent and that you were injured to succeed in your lawsuit. Time Is Vital in Truck Accident Cases As Victims Have To Consider Deadlines
An important part of proving your case is gathering the evidence required to back up your argument. Kentucky state law generally allows just two years for injured parties to file and build a compensation case per Ky. Rev. Stat. § 304.39-230(6). If this deadline elapses, you could forfeit your right to recover compensation.
However, there are more pressing reasons to act quickly, namely, the preservation of evidence. Vital evidence that could help prove your case is stored on some trucks’ onboard control modules or ‘black box’ devices.
We must obtain black box data as quickly as possible before it is overwritten or destroyed. As such, our truck accident lawyers aiding Erlanger families can formally request this data for analysis. This is because trucking companies are under a legal duty to preserve all evidence related to potential lawsuits under 49 CFR § 390.15.
